#9a0808 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9a0808 is composed of 60.4% red, 3.1%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.8% magenta, 94.8%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 90.1% and a lightness of 31.8%. #9a0808 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1010 with #350000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

● #9a0808 color description : Dark red.
#9a0808 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9a0808 has RGB values of R:154, G:8,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.95,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10094600.

Shades and Tints of #9a0808
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050000 is the darkest color, while #fef1f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9a0808
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#554d4d is the less saturated color, while #a00202 is the most saturated one.
